ABSTRACT:
A dual beam laser array provides two overlapping beams for use in a direct read after write (DRAW) optical data storage system. A first portion of the overlapping beams is directed to a first optical detector and a second portion of the overlapping beams is directed to a second optical detector. A logic circuit connected to the optical detectors generates power signals representative of the power levels of each of the overlapping beams without the need to completely separate the beams.
